Deel · Capability
Endpoints — subpackage_organizationStructure
Endpoints — subpackage_organizationStructure. 14 operations. Lead operation: Retrieve custom fields for organization. Self-contained Naftiko capability covering one Deel business surface.
What You Can Do
GET
Getteamcustomfields
— Retrieve custom fields for organization
/v1/hris/organization-structures/teams/{team-id}/custom-fields
PATCH
Updateteamcustomfields
— Update organization structure team custom fields
/v1/hris/organization-structures/teams/{team-id}/custom-fields
POST
Createorganizationstructure
— Create a new HRIS Organization Structure.
/v1/hris/organization-structures
GET
Getorganizationstructures
— Get Organization Structure
/v1/hris/organization-structures
DELETE
Deleteorganizationstructurebyexternalid
— Delete an Org Structure from the Organization by external ID
/v1/hris/organization-structures/external/{external-id}
GET
Getorganizationstructurebyexternalid
— Fetch an Org Structure from the Organization
/v1/hris/organization-structures/external/{external-id}
PATCH
Updateorganizationstructurebyexternalid
— Update an existing HRIS Org Structure by external ID
/v1/hris/organization-structures/external/{external-id}
DELETE
Deleteorganizationstructure
— Delete Organization Structure
/v1/hris/organization-structures/{hrisorgstr-id}
GET
Getorganizationstructure
— Get Organization Structure
/v1/hris/organization-structures/{hrisorgstr-id}
PATCH
Updateorganizationstructure
— Update Organization Structure
/v1/hris/organization-structures/{hrisorgstr-id}
DELETE
Deleteanorgstructurefromtheorganizationv20260101
— Delete an Org Structure from the Organization
/v1/hris/organization-structures/{hris-org-structure-id}
GET
Fetchanorgstructurefromtheorganizationv20260101
— Fetch an Org Structure from the Organization
/v1/hris/organization-structures/{hris-org-structure-id}
PATCH
Updateanexistinghrisorgstructurev20260101
— Update an existing HRIS Org Structure
/v1/hris/organization-structures/{hris-org-structure-id}
PUT
Updatepersondepartment
— Update organization structure
/v1/people/{id}/department
MCP Tools
retrieve-custom-fields-organization
Retrieve custom fields for organization
read-only
idempotent
update-organization-structure-team-custom
Update organization structure team custom fields
idempotent
create-new-hris-organization-structure
Create a new HRIS Organization Structure.
get-organization-structure
Get Organization Structure
read-only
idempotent
delete-org-structure-organization-external
Delete an Org Structure from the Organization by external ID
idempotent
fetch-org-structure-organization
Fetch an Org Structure from the Organization
read-only
idempotent
update-existing-hris-org-structure
Update an existing HRIS Org Structure by external ID
idempotent
delete-organization-structure
Delete Organization Structure
idempotent
get-organization-structure-2
Get Organization Structure
read-only
idempotent
update-organization-structure
Update Organization Structure
idempotent
delete-org-structure-organization
Delete an Org Structure from the Organization
idempotent
fetch-org-structure-organization-2
Fetch an Org Structure from the Organization
read-only
idempotent
update-existing-hris-org-structure-2
Update an existing HRIS Org Structure
idempotent
update-organization-structure-2
Update organization structure
idempotent